Each year, spring & summer is the hottest season for real estate.
However, spring 2018 looks to be an especially important time for anyone looking to sell a home. Here are a few facts to get you thinking:
1. Demand continues to outstrip supply
The number of homes on the market is near an all-time low, and listings of existing homes have plunged 8.1% over the past year.
2. Home prices are still surging
Home prices are up 6.3% year over year in the last quarter for which we have data. It's not just Sacramento that's doing well—areas around the country keep posting record highs for home values.
3. Mortgage rates are finally rising.
The Fed increased its benchmark rate several times over the past year, but this did not translate to an immediate increase in mortgage rates.
While this is a four-year high, it is still near historic lows and makes mortgages affordable to would-be buyers.
What does all of this mean for you as a home seller?
First off, right now is a very good time to sell.
That's because of the strong demand and the high level of current prices.
In other words, if you were to put your home on the market right now, you could get top dollar, and you would be able to sell quickly and without hassle.
Second, it's not clear how long this favorable situation will last.
As I mentioned, mortgage rates are on the rise.
Currently, that is not enough to dampen demand. But if rates continue to rise, it might drive more buyers out of the market, eventually driving down prices and making it more difficult to sell your home.
Another thing to consider is the effect of the new tax plan.
It's not entirely clear how it will affect the real estate market, state and local tax deductions, which could combine with higher mortgage rates to push more buyers out of the market.
To sum up, if you have been considering selling your home, consider selling now. The current market is very favorable, but it won’t last forever.
